How do I become a process engineer?

A process engineer is responsible for designing and implementing efficient, reliable, and cost-effective production systems. They work with their team of engineers to create a system that meets the company's goals while minimizing risks. Process engineers have a range of experience in engineering, manufacturing, and product development. In order to be a successful process engineer, you will need to have a bachelor's degree in chemical, manufacturing or industrial engineering. Concentrations in chemistry, mathematics and management are helpful as well. Some employers ask for advanced or master's degrees for specialized or senior process engineer positions.

What is the difference between manufacturing engineer and process engineer?

Usually, process engineers design equipment, install control systems, upgrade the processes, and factor in environmental and health protection. They are responsible for designing efficiency, cost-effectiveness, environmental and safety controls into a process.
